Review: Abraham Lincoln: Great Speeches ed. by Stanley Appelbaum (Dover Thrift Edition)

Synopsis: A collection of the great speeches by Abraham Lincoln, including both his inaugural addresses and his most famous Gettysburg Speech

Review: This is a fine collection of Lincoln's speeches, spanning his time in Illinois politics and in Washington. Appelbaum did a good drop arranging and collecting these words. As for the speeches, they are illuminating. Lincoln, sometimes portrayed as a passive President, was fervent and hard-hitting when it came to his words. I recommend this small collection as a starting point for anyone wishing to learn more about this President's politics.
